On Friday, March 6, former Valley Torah High School star Johnny Dan and his current team, the Yeshiva Maccabees, secured a 71-69 victory over the Bates Bobcats in the NCAA Division III Basketball Tournament.

The matchup, held at 1 p.m. at Panzer Athletic Center, marked the Maccabees’ first tournament game against Bates.

Yeshiva Maccabees are scheduled to play their next game Saturday, March 7, at 9 a.m., again at Panzer Athletic Center.
